Let the mods begin

I have done pretty good so far. I have had my Harley since April 1 and have only done minimal mods to it. I have added Kuryakyn Longhorn Dually pegs, an H-D rider backrest with adjustable mount (theres a little lever mounted under the tank that allows you to adjust the fore/aft angle of the backrest), the H-D Smart Siren II module and pager for the security system, and a 9" Fastaire Aero windshield. Mostly comfort mods in preparation for the summer rallys.

Since it has gotten hot here recently, I have noticed some pinging coming from the 103" engine. I run only 91 octane in it, per H-D. So I ordered an Arlen Ness "Big Sucker" stage I air cleaner assembly, which is sort of like using a Chuckster's backing plate with a dog dish over the K&N filter, but this filter is designed to work with the OEM football-shaped cover. I also got a Dynojet Power Commander V. Unlike older models such as the PCIII, this unit connects between the ECM and the connector that plugs into it. I didn't have to connect leads at the injectors. There is also some add-on modules for the PCV, like an auto-tune box that reads your a/f ratio 80 times per second and adjusts on the fly. I did not order this optional accessory.

So I installed it all this morning and gave the bike a good cleaning while I was at it. I'm going to take it out tomorrow morning and get on it and see how much of an improvement I get.

That was my plan, to buy a fully loaded bike so I wouldn't have to spend all my time modifying it, when I could spend that time riding.

I haven't decided yet on the exhaust. I don't want to do anything drastic, since as of right now, Maricopa County AZ is the only county in the country where they emission test motorcycles. I had one more year to go before I'd have had to get my Nomad tested, and I was worried it wouldn't pass with all the emissions stuff I removed.

I may just get a set of slip-ons to enhance the sound, but for now I don't mind it the way it is.
